css - 如何在没有 JS 的 Edge 中将光标置于具有占位符的文本输入中?

标签 css microsoft-edge

它适用于除 Edge 之外的所有浏览器。是否有纯 CSS 解决方法?

input {
  text-align: center
}
<input placeholder="placeholder" />

最佳答案

不错的发现,Tamás!这似乎是我们表单控件的错误。请注意,游标在没有占位符时遵守指令,但在有占位符时退回到左对齐。这似乎是无意的,值得深入研究。

关于css - 如何在没有 JS 的 Edge 中将光标置于具有占位符的文本输入中?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/33193028/

相关文章:

javascript - IE 11 中的 &lt;input type ="file"> 属性未正确显示

html - 如何在文本更改时保持图像的位置?

javascript - 处理 Microsoft Edge 浏览器中奇怪的倒转轮事件 deltaX?

CSS 定位和溢出 :hidden

HTML/CSS : Nav bars on the left side of page

jquery - 如何修复 bootstrap 下拉菜单隐藏的溢出?

javascript - 谷歌查看器经常打开空白页

html - Edge 不尊重 css important 和 order

javascript - Window.print() 函数和 document.execCommand ('print' ) 函数在 MS Edge 中不起作用

selenium - Robot Framework - Selenium2Library - 使用 Edge 浏览器选择文件关键字